Executive Summary
- Laguna Beach City Council held regular meeting on January 10, 2023, with closed session at 4:30 PM and regular session at 5:00 PM - Council recognized outgoing Mayor Sue Kempf for her 2022 service - Council adopted resolution supporting Iranian people and those under oppressive regimes - Council ratified labor agreements with Police Employees' Association ($100,000 from General Fund) and Marine Safety Association - Council approved purchase of four Marine Safety vehicles for up to $227,000 - Council accepted $30,600 grant for recycling requirements - Public hearing held on Diamond Street Underground Utility Assessment District - Council considered adoption of 2022 California Building and Fire Codes and amendments to Senate Bill 9 regulations - Multiple planning and development items discussed including design review appeals
